Abstract

A sod cutter ( 10 ) is disclosed including a frame ( 12 ) formed by welding the free edges of mount, frame and end plates ( 46 a , 46 b 46 c ) bent relative to one of two side plates ( 46 ) to the corresponding edges of the other side plate ( 48 ). An axle assembly ( 160 ) is pivotal relative to the frame ( 12 ) by a depth adjustment lever ( 198 ) between a working position where wheels ( 16 ) carried by the axle assembly ( 160 ) engage tubular members ( 168 ) slideably and nonrotatably received on a drive shaft ( 166 ) and a transport position where the wheels ( 16 ) are spaced from the tubular members ( 168 ). A U-shaped handlebar ( 210 ) is positionable between an operating position for grasping during operation and a storage position for lifting and handling. A U-shaped control ( 212 ) is pivotably mounted in front of and above the U-shaped handlebar ( 210 ) for actuating the throttle of the engine ( 18 ). A threaded lock ( 192 ) provides a connection between the handle mounting tube ( 180 ) and the mast ( 214 ) of the handlebar ( 210 ) and is not threadably removable by a spring pin ( 196 ) extending from the lock ( 192 ) and received in a gap defined between the mounting tube ( 180 ) and a locking plate.

       19 . Method for forming a frame comprising: 
 obtaining first and second planar elements each having an opening therein;    bending a frame plate generally perpendicular to one of the first and second planar elements, with the frame plate having a free edge;    bending an end plate generally perpendicular to one of the first and second planar elements, with the end plate having a free edge;    aligning the openings of the first and second planar elements;    welding the free edge of the bent frame plate to the other of the first and second planar elements while the openings are aligned; and    welding the free edge of the bent end plate to the other of the first and second planar elements while the openings are aligned.    
   
   
       20 . The method of  claim 19  with the frame plate having a rear edge and the end plate having a top edge, with the method further comprising welding the rear edge to the top edge while the openings are aligned  
   
   
       21 . The method of  claim 20  with bending the frame plate comprising bending the frame plate generally perpendicular to the first planar element, and with bending the end plate comprising bending the end plate generally perpendicular to the first planar element.
